Output 1c571b17fb5f1e0b6c1b151801d7e8de9fd125eca95d36bc1ac062ce41391137:0

value
27704400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b044989cc1e7d74b9013ef4b8c4b7a6096b27a30 OP_EQUAL
address
3Hm32T23xoYoQAjaDJhhY1TwEi53BwxEpf
transaction
1c571b17fb5f1e0b6c1b151801d7e8de9fd125eca95d36bc1ac062ce41391137
confirmations
437331
spent
true